The Science of the Perfect Sear
Igniting that searing magic begins with temperature. Experts recommend starting with a hot pan—usually cast iron or stainless steel—preheated to around 450°F (230°C). At this blistering temperature, metal and meat bond in milliseconds, creating thousands of tiny gold-brown seals that trap heat and moisture beneath the surface.
But here’s the secret: heat control is key. Once the pan is scorching, add a neutral oil with a high smoke point—like avocado or canola—and let the steak enter slowly, side-first, for about 2–3 minutes. This minimizes steaming and encourages immediate browning. Flip gently after 2 minutes and sear the other side for another 2–3 minutes, depending on thickness, until desired doneness.

Pro Tips to Master the Heat Game:
- Use cast iron or high-carbon stainless steel pans for even heat retention.
- Preheat thoroughly—a cold pan creates uneven cooking and soggy surfaces.
- Sear undisturbed—resist flipping too early to maximize crust develop.
- Season before heating—apply coarse salt and pepper just before searing for better adhesion.
